Handing off the Furrowline telemetry gateway to Dessa. State: stable, but the Harrowmere combine fleet sends malformed GPS frames about once an hour; parser drops them silently, counter is on the dash. Firmware push to the field units is paused until the co-op signs off. Backpressure fix from last sprint is deployed everywhere except the Calder depot, which is still on the old image. Don't touch the retry window without checking with ops first. Current gateway configuration is as follows.

settings of yaguf-kawep:
[ulaath]
port = 8000
region = lower-3
host = ulaath.paliqworks.corp
timeout_ms = 500
retries = 4

## Payvern Environments: Idempotency Keys for Payment Retries

Each Payvern environment enforces idempotency keys on retried payment captures. Keys are scoped per merchant and expire after the retention window, preventing duplicate charges when the gateway times out. Staging and production use separate key namespaces, so replaying staging traffic cannot collide with live captures. For the security review, the active environment configuration is reproduced below.

settings of fahag-haduf:
[ulaox]
port = 8443
region = south-2
host = ulaox.lumiccorp.internal
timeout_ms = 500
retries = 8

Quick intro to StageGrid, our seat-map renderer for the Orpheline Theatre client. It pulls venue layouts from the Curtain service, draws the SVG, and overlays live availability. Most weekly sync questions are about stale holds — just flush the cache. Local dev needs to authenticate against Curtain, so drop in the key below.

app token of hahig-bawef = qvz4-jEJj

Subject: DR Drill Friday — Deploybot Failover

As part of Friday's disaster-recovery drill we'll cut over Deploybot, the chat bot that reports deploy status, to the standby cluster in the Marrowfield region. Expect deploy notifications to pause for roughly ten minutes; releases themselves are unaffected, but hold any production pushes during the window to keep the audit trail clean. After cutover, Deploybot must re-authenticate to the status feed, and its sealed credential bundle opens only with the recovery phrase given below.

recovery phrase for yahap-faduf: sorion-kasath-briath-gorius-ulaael-zorvan-aldiel-quenwyn-casdor-framir-julwyn-novvan-zorox